Paul Kennedy is a scholar working on Pathology and Forensic Medicine, Epidemiology and Molecular Biology. According to data from OpenAlex, Paul Kennedy has authored 223 papers receiving a total of 9.8k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 52 papers in Pathology and Forensic Medicine, 41 papers in Epidemiology and 37 papers in Molecular Biology. Recurrent topics in Paul Kennedy’s work include Spinal Cord Injury Research (51 papers), Traumatic Brain Injury Research (22 papers) and Cerebral Palsy and Movement Disorders (15 papers). Paul Kennedy is often cited by papers focused on Spinal Cord Injury Research (51 papers), Traumatic Brain Injury Research (22 papers) and Cerebral Palsy and Movement Disorders (15 papers). Paul Kennedy coll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Australia and United States. Paul Kennedy's co-authors include Harry F. Noller, J. Brosius, Mohammad Hesam Hesamian, Wenjing Jia, Xiangjian He, Peter Ludé, Ben Rogers, Walter L. Goldfrank, John Ellis and Stephen J. Goodswen and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Blood and Bioinformatics.
